My Xperia XA1 Plus connects promptly every time I push in the DAC. Actually it will need an amp capable of USB audio. I think you already know about these amps. If not, please note that you need to download a USB Audio capable app (such as Hiby-Free or UAPP, Neutron etc). Its better to try with Hiby first since its free and capable enough. Open app - in settings, enable USB AUDIO. Close app and push the DAC in. Once recognised, Hiby will pop up a dialogue box, accept and press OK. Open HIBY again and music should now play from USB C DAC plus earphone. Regarding Autoplay whichever app you are using - there should be an option in the settings to disable instant playing whenever headphones are inserted.

Exactly. I do have the same. But when i switch off network by Turning ON airplane mode the noise goes off
Have u tried with some other earphones? Initially I was using it with my Tin audio T2, it had that EMI issue. Then, I used it with my Bang and Olufsen H6, still had the issue. Then I contacted VE, they asked me to send me a photo. I really dont know how i can show a sound issue in a photo. Then I connected it to my home speakers to take a video, then there is no issue. Then I tried with another better shielded cable for the H6 and there is no issue. So , its like the earphones cable are working like an antenna for my Odessey, if they are not shielded they would pick up noise.Also when I plug in the tin audio immediately there is a tiny tiny slight hiss in the background.

Even with all these, I like how they sound,
